The diagnostic efficiency of CT and MRI in ileosigmoid knotting

Abstract
Ileosigmoid knotting (ISK), which is a double-segment intestinal obstruction form, is a very rare disease and its correct diagnosis is not easy in the preoperative period (1–3). To determine the diagnostic efficiency of computed tomography (CT) and mag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) in ISK, the data of 76 patients, who were treated over a 47-year period between June 1966 and June 2013, were used. All patients were evaluated by abdominal X-rays, and some stable patients were also evaluated by CT or MRI, particularly in the recent years.
